Hospital operators like Tenet Healthcare occupy a specialized niche within the healthcare ecosystem, providing acute care services across multiple states with a focus on urban and suburban markets. This positioning creates exposure to both inpatient and outpatient service lines, with revenue streams influenced by patient volumes, payer mix, and reimbursement structures from both government and commercial payers. Market participants are closely monitoring indicators related to healthcare utilization trends, including emergency room visits, surgical volumes, and outpatient procedures. These metrics serve as key barometers for operational performance among hospital operators. Additionally, labor cost dynamics and workforce availability continue to influence margins across the sector, making operational efficiency a focal point for investor analysis. Technical Analysis

From a technical perspective, THC has established identifiable support and resistance levels that frame current price action. The immediate support zone is located near $180.86, representing a price level where buying interest has historically emerged to absorb selling pressure. This support region coincides with previous consolidation areas and may attract value-oriented participants if the pullback continues. On the upside, resistance is positioned at approximately $199.90, defining a level where additional supply has entered the market during prior advance attempts. The current price around $190.38 sits roughly midway between these technical boundaries, suggesting the stock remains in a constructive holding pattern pending either a breakout above resistance or a test of support. Moving average analysis indicates the stock is trading above key trend-following indicators, which could provide dynamic support if prices decline further. The positioning above these averages generally reflects positive intermediate-term momentum, though the recent down day demonstrates that volatility remains a factor in daily price action. Relative strength indicators appear to be working through a normalization process following periods of strength, with current readings consistent with overbought conditions having been partially unwound. This consolidation phase may be necessary for establishing foundation for potential continued advancement. Trading ranges in recent sessions have been relatively contained, with daily movements suggesting a market seeking direction. The volume accompanying recent declines has not been abnormally elevated, which could indicate the pullback reflects routine profit-taking rather than aggressive distribution.
